Scout Tafoya is a filmmaker and critic from Doylestown, Pennsylvania, currently living in Astoria, New York. He’s the director of films such as House of Little Deaths and Diana, the creator of RogerEbert.com’s “The Unloved,” the longest-running video essay series on the web, and a regular contributor at MUBI Notebook, Kinoscope, and other outlets. The Blood Spattered Bride:
Newlyweds in a haunted mansion discover that their strange visitor is a 200-year-old reincarnated killer.
Let Sleeping Corpses Lie:
A cop chases two hippies suspected of a series of Manson family-like murders. Unbeknown to him, the real culprits are the living dead.
